had decided to fish this beach after digging some blacks yesterday.they were the biggest ive seen in a while, some of them were around 10inches long...

strange i had never thought of fishing this beach considering i pass it everytime i fish some of the other surf beaches...unfortunately the weather had other ideas and made it pretty much unfishable. arrived to horizontal rain and about a 20km/h wind blowing obliquely along the beach. first cast i had a 25cm coalie which gave me some hope but as the tide began to push, the weed and debris increased, and this coupled with the increasing wind and some to the tidal surges coming up the beach i decided to call it quits.dissapointing as i think it would fish very well in the right conditions...at least i didnt blank i guess,...will definately be trying this beach again though
